💡 Styling Tips

  • Balance is key: When you wear a structured corset, pair it with something flowy on the bottom like a maxi or pleated skirt to create movement and drama.

  • Belt it up: Add a wide leather belt or chain waist belt to create a cinched silhouette and emphasize your waistline.

  • Go big on accessories: Gold jewelry adds warmth and richness to earthy tones—don’t be shy about stacking bangles or layering chunky necklaces.

  • Platform boots = height & edge: They elevate your stature (literally) and add that edgy, grounded contrast to soft, boho fabrics.

  • Hair & Makeup: A voluminous blowout and bronzed makeup with earthy eyeshadow tones will seal the deal.
